Gochujang Hummus
Gochujang Hummus is a bold and flavorful twist on classic hummus, blending the creamy richness of chickpeas with the deep, spicy-sweet heat of Korean gochujang. Try to make this a day ahead; the flavor develops the longer it sits. Use 1 tablespoon gochujang for a mild heat, or use 2 tablespoons if you like things a little spicier.

Fresh Cherry Crumb Bars
These delicious fresh cherry crumb bars use fresh cherries in the filling that can even be made a few days in advance. Use sweet cherries or tart pie cherries for the filling and adjust the amount of sugar accordingly, or even use frozen cherries if fresh are not available. To make the bars easier to cut, you can place them into the fridge for an hour or so before cutting.
